Output 0018e5b2d1318369fc98a4383692589731708a7a4fb9cd180035ea0eb2902caa:5

value
21399158
script pubkey
OP_0 OP_PUSHBYTES_20 364f5de166097b87315a916c7009048cfdb84ae9
address
ltc1qxe84mctxp9acwv26j9k8qzgy3n7msjhfexzj2f
transaction
0018e5b2d1318369fc98a4383692589731708a7a4fb9cd180035ea0eb2902caa
spent
true